If you are going to do them I'll tell you a short cut. When Jay started making them Heitz had not marketed their new product....it's in the mayo section and it just says Horseradish on the bottle but it is creamy like mayo. It is extremely close to what Jay makes up from scratch. Sometimes it's hard to find the Wasabi in a tube for us. The only thing we did different than Jay's recipe is he gives a choice of cilantro or parsley. We like both so we divided it 50/50.
